Company Description

Ubisoft Bucharest has been an important pillar for the local gaming industry since 1992, being the first Ubisoft production studio outside France. It has a strong history of contributing to iconic AAA franchises such as Assassin’s Creed, Tom Clancy's Ghost Recon, Watch Dogs and Just Dance, and has helped develop a total of over 60 games. Today, the studio is the 2nd largest Ubisoft studio worldwide and continues to tackle the biggest challenges in gaming and technology, contributing to the creation of new and amazing games.

Job Description

The QC Technical Department of Ubisoft Bucharest is looking for a Development Manager on Automation to join our evolving team that is responsible for developing Tools, Automation and Data Analytics solutions for all Ubisoft QC studios. 

Working closely together with the Automation Team, Production & QC stakeholders, your mission will be to:

  • Drive & support the QC transition from repetitive to creative testing through automation solutions development and adoption support
  • Develop end-to-end automation solutions for Ubisoft games, according to QC & Production needs (pipelines, game hooks, frameworks & execution scripts)
  • Ensure integration of automation development team within both Production and QC collaboration processes, and planning & delivery roadmaps

Responsibilities

  • Maintain a clear vision, direction & priorities together with Automation Analysts across all automation mandates & automation solutions
  • Define the roadmaps of the automation solutions developed inside QC Technical Department; discuss and agree roadmap dependencies with co-dev partners;
  • Ensure that roadmaps are respected and automation deliverables match client expectations, closely working together with Technical Director
  • Monitor internal and external project dependencies & risks in terms of deliverables, ensuring contingency plans are in place; solve complex challenges from Prod & QC and recommend solutions
  • Synchronize and adjust automation team delivery roadmap to Production sprints, priorities and features evolution
  • Ensure Automation Analysts understands client realities & needs by being on the floor at the right time throughout game development, and that they always act with the client needs in mind
  • Define, monitor & control automation solutions business KPIs; create a data driven culture at Automation Analyst level
  • Foster & ensure a positive, open & transparent collaboration environment between Automation Team, QC stakeholders & Production stakeholders
  • Monitor department resources & propose team ramp-ups / ramp-downs according to needs
  • Plan, organize, follow-up and assess the team performance
